This document discusses key trends in online consumer health information and 2016 healthcare marketing. It notes that 77% of people search for health information online using search engines like Google, demonstrating the importance of search engine optimization and a strong content strategy. It also emphasizes that social media is a trusted source for healthcare consumers, with over 40% saying social media affects their health decisions. Additionally, mobile optimization is crucial as 60% of Americans use smartphones and tablets for local health information searches. High-value, engaging consumer-focused content creation will be important for driving engagement and improving brand recognition in 2016.
